1. A method for compensating control reactivity of a shift-by-wire system in which shift ranges of an automatic transmission are changed by a motor, the method comprising:
sensing, by a shift level positioning sensor, a selected position of a shift lever and transmitting an output signal in response to the selected position of the shift lever;
receiving, by a controller, the output signal corresponding to the selected position of the shift lever;
determining, by the controller, a duty value of a motor corresponding to a rotation direction and a rotation angle;
measuring, by the controller, a necessary driving time of the motor that was taken to rotate a detent plate from a current position to a target range corresponding to the selected position of the shift lever;
determining, by the controller, whether the motor is in an over-response state or an under-response state by comparing the measured taken time with a pre-stored setting value;
accumulating, by the controller, an over-response detection count or an under-response detection count; and
decreasing or increasing, by the controller, the duty value of the motor corresponding to the rotation direction or the rotation angle in accordance with the accumulated over-response detection count or the accumulated under-response detection count.
